#137b09 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#137b09 is composed of 7.5% red, 48.2%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.7%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 114.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 25.9%. #137b09 color hex could be obtained by blending #26f612 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

#137b09 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#137b09 has RGB values of R:19, G:123,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 1276681.

Shades and Tints of #137b09
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d01 is the darkest color, while #fafffa is the lightest one.
